The dining room is one place people really do their home a disservice.  How? They have a matching dining set, a generic light fixture, and no rug under their table.  Raise your hand if that's you.  Don't worry, you're not alone.  Just by adjusting those 3 things (mix up your chairs, add a fun light fixture, add a rug) you can really revamp your dining room.  Just bought your dining set and can't afford new chairs?  Easy.  Keep your side chairs, but find some upholstered chairs to add as captain's chairs on each end of the table.  It will mix it up just enough! Plus you'll have 2 extra chairs when you have guests over.  Another option is painting your chairs a different color from your table and add some fun cushions or reupholstering the seats.                                             ...
